Transaction 96048426506e150c2f391f1674ab98f29749cd28b9d5ea625ae6149febcfb050

1 Input
2 Outputs
  • 96048426506e150c2f391f1674ab98f29749cd28b9d5ea625ae6149febcfb050:0
  • value  680041
    address  17eQKBcSkNBgqmwoB2A8nfPJnSiZ8WzZaA
  • 96048426506e150c2f391f1674ab98f29749cd28b9d5ea625ae6149febcfb050:1
  • value  4273058
    address  1K8XeEr7po5W4ZcK35TPtPybFmfWFqAR5Q